Digital Voter ID Card
You all may be aware that Aadhar Card, permanent account number and driving licence have been made available by the authorities in digital mode. The authorities are thinking to make available the voter id card in a digital format in order to provide easy accessibility but election Commission has not taken any decision in this regard. The officials have been asked whether the digital voter ID card would mean that the voter would be able to carry it in his or her mobile phone through an application. To this, they said that it can be on the mobile, website or through email.
The election commission once takes the decision these details will be settled. Physical voter id card takes a lot of time to print and reach the voter. Through digital voter ID cards, this problem will be resolved. Through digital mode, the pictures of the voters will also be clear so that at the time of voting the authorities will be able to easily identify the voter. The misuse of technology will also be considered while issuing digital voter ID cards and the election commission is required to maintain safety before taking this decision.

Voter ID Card Status Through SMS
To check your voter ID card status by SMS, you have to send an SMS on the concerned helpline numbers which are provided differently for each state. The table given below will provide you with different helpline numbers which are finalized by the concerned authorities for different states:-
State | SMS Format | Number |
Bihar | EELvoter ID number | 56677 |
Karnataka | KAEPIC<>voter ID number | 9243355223 |
Andhra Pradesh | VOTE<>voter ID number | 9246280027 |
Kerala | EELvoter ID number | 54242/537252 |
Odisha | CEOODIvoter ID number | 9238300131 |
Uttar Pradesh | UPEPICvoter ID number | 9212357123 |
Andhra Pradesh | VOTEvoter ID number | 9246280027 |
Chandigarh | BTHvoter ID number | 9216164606 |
West Bengal | WBEC ID number | 51969 |
Tamil Nadu | EPICvoter ID number | 9211728082 |

Correction In Entries In Voter Card
To make changes in the information in your voter card you have to follow the further mentioned steps:
- Open the official website of the NVSP
- Then you need to click the “log in/register” option
- If you are already registered with the site log in with your ID and password
- If you are not registered you need to register first by following the procedure mentioned above
- Then you need to select the “correction of entries” option
- Form 8 will appear on the screen
- Fill the details in the form
- Submit the application form by click the “submit” option

Toll-Free Number to Check Voter ID Card Status
To
check your voter ID card status by following a toll-free number which is
provided by the official authorities of the election commission you need to
follow the simple steps given below:-
- First, dial the given toll-free number 1950
- Provide all of the details which are asked by the concerned authorities on the call.
- Your voter ID card status will be provided to you by the authorities.
